ceric

[ seer-ik, ser- ]

adjective

  1. containing cerium, especially in the tetravalent state.


ceric

/ ˈsɪərɪk /

adjective

  1. of or containing cerium in the tetravalent state


Discover More

Word History and Origins

Origin of ceric1

First recorded in 1860–65; cer(ium) + -ic
